Adrian McPherson is back in the CFL.

The former longtime Montreal Alouettes quarterback and backup to Anthony Calvillo has resurfaced with the Toronto Argonauts. The team announced the deal on Saturday.

McPherson is best known for his five year stint with the Als from 2008-13, but also signed with the Calgary Stampeders before he was placed on the retired list with a lingering hand injury from playing in the Arena Football League.

The 32-year-old is 145-243 for 1,505 passing yards and 10 touchdowns to six interceptions for his CFL career. The Florida State product also has 1,035 career CFL rushing yards.
